In August , Korn announced plans to release a three-track EP featuring an instrumental demo from the upcoming album.
The EP was released digitally exclusively to premium-paying members of Korn's website on September 28, The band also allows premium-paying members of their website to view live studio production sessions via webcam. Guitarist James Shaffer revealed in an interview that the band intends to embark on an eighteen-month world tour to promote the album, starting in February.
Jonathan Davis later revealed plans for the Ballroom Blitz Tour, a concert tour featuring 2Cents, held in smaller venues similar to that of the band's first tours. On March 27, they performed the first single from the album, entitled "Oildale Leave Me Alone ", at their show in Anchorage, Alaska.

In an interview in October guitarist Shaffer revealed that the band had discussed several different options to release the album, with or without being signed to a record label. Shaffer mentioned releasing the songs three at a time on the internet, on a USB key or on CD, or possibly all three options.
In December Davis revealed that the recording of the album is complete and that the album is targeted for a June release. In March Shaffer revealed via an online chat with fans that Korn had chosen to sign with Roadrunner Records, this was later confirmed by Davis who called the label "a good home [for Korn]" and added that "they're one of the last real, respected labels left We looked at all the other options and didn't want to go down that road again.
The album was released on July 6, in Japan, and Australia and Germany three days later. The album was to be released on July 13 in the United Kingdom, the same day where it was shipped to North America and New Zealand, but this date was pushed back to July The album was finally released on July 20 in Mexico.
